#779966 Hex color

#779966

The hexadecimal color code #779966 corresponds to the code RGB( 119, 153, 102 ). It's a shade of Green. It is equivalent to simplified code #796 . This color is a combination of red (at 0,47 level), green (at 0,60 level) and blue (at 0,40 level). Its brightness is 50% and its saturation is 20%. It is composed of red at 31%, green at 40% and blue at 27%.
